Safranbolu

Safranbolu, located in the Black Sea region of Turkey, is a beautifully preserved Ottoman town and a UNESCO World Heritage Site. It is famous for its traditional architecture, cobbled streets, and authentic historical atmosphere.

🏘️ Ottoman Heritage

Safranbolu is best known for its Ottoman-era houses, many of which have been carefully restored. Key highlights include:

Traditional wooden mansions with red-tiled roofs
Narrow streets and charming courtyards
A unique glimpse into Ottoman urban life


🛍️ Old Bazaar (Çarşı)

The historic center offers:

Handicraft shops (copperware, leather goods, souvenirs)
Traditional Turkish coffee houses
Local delicacies such as saffron-flavored sweets


🏛️ Historical Landmarks
Cinci Han – a 17th-century caravanserai
Köprülü Mehmet Paşa Mosque – an important Ottoman mosque
Old baths (hamams) and fountains throughout the town
